Comprehension # 8
An initially stationary box on a friction-less floor explodes into two pieces, piece A with mass `m_(A)` and piece B with mass `m_(B)`. Two pieces then move across the floor along x-axis. Graph of position versus time for the two pieces are given.

Which graphs pertain to physically possible explosions ?
